Overview

Primo Brands is a leading branded beverage company in North America with a focus on healthy hydration. We are proud to offer an extensive and iconic portfolio of highly recognizable, sustainably sourced, and conveniently packaged branded beverages distributed across more than 150,000 retail outlets. We are currently seeking a Maintenance Supervisor to join our team. The Technical Supervisor will be part of the leadership team for our manufacturing plant. This leader will work on a day shift and will help to cover as required by the needs of the plant.

  • Base Salary: $96,109 - $109,376, this role is eligible for an annual bonus.
  • Location: Hot Springs, AR
  • Schedule: Monday - Friday, 6:00 AM - 3:00 PM. Weekend work may be required based on business needs. Schedule and hours may be subject to change based on operational requirements.
Benefits
  • Health Benefits: Medical, prescription, dental, vision, flexible spending account (FSA), dependent care flexible spending account (FSA), health savings account (HSA)
  • Retirement/Investing: 401K with a 5% match, Employee Stock Purchase Plan (ESPP)
  • Insurance: Employee Life Insurance, short and long-term disability, critical illness, hospital indemnity, accident insurance, spouse/domestic partner/child life insurance, accidental death and dismemberment
  • Other great benefits: Employee discounts, save on auto, home, and pet insurance, tuition reimbursement, paid vacation and sick time, 9 paid holidays and 3 paid floating holidays, paid leave for when you have a baby, adopt a child, or become a foster parent, legal services, identity theft protection, employee assistance program (EAP), adoption reimbursement benefit, FEDlogic, commuter benefits
Responsibilities
  • Part of the Maintenance leadership team responsible for plant technical operations, specifically production line maintenance, processing equipment maintenance and utility equipment maintenance
  • Assist with leading the preventative maintenance process, defining processes, driving improvements and achieving KPI targets
  • Coach, mentor and develop front line employees to meet current and future business requirements
  • Help lead change initiatives and continuous improvement efforts, including the implementation of a LEAN manufacturing environment
  • Utilize and model our beliefs in the execution of daily work activities and decision making
  • Build relationships with frontline team members to help create and maintain a positive work environment
  • Partner with internal customers and suppliers, colleagues and support services to ensure achievement of targets
  • Understand and adhere to internal and external regulations, procedures & policies
  • Maintain cleanliness to GMP standards and ensure all safety standards are met *
  • Effectively communicate safety, quality, technical and training issues to team Review daily maintenance effectiveness to identify opportunities for improvement and work with the Operations team to get resolution
  • Ensure the development and implementation of action plans to address root causes of failures
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ering or Industrial Technology or equivalent combination of education and/or experience.
  • 5 or more years of experience in industrial maintenance with at least 2 or more years of experience in a leadership capacity
  • Prior experience in a beverage, food or other clean manufacturing environment with familiarity with quality, GMP and hygiene regulations preferred.
  • Prior experience with pneumatics, hydraulics, electric systems and PLC control systems and communication systems.
  • Knowledge of preventative maintenance programs with a grasp of financial factors in maintenance.
  • Strong computer skills including Microsoft Suite applications; business management software (SAP preferred) needed.
  • Understanding of production processes & technical troubleshooting and root cause analysis skills.
  • Continuous improvement or process improvement experience. Green belt or black belt certification or prior TPM experience preferred.
  • Effective communication and presentation skills with the ability to facilitate change
  • Time management, delegation and organization skills with strong problem solving ability
  • Ability to grow relationships with business partners and to lead, coach and develop employees
  • Schedule flexibility with the ability to provide on call coverage
